This typeface has soft, rounded terminals and gently modulated strokes that create a smooth, humanist rhythm. Curves are prominent and slightly irregular in a deliberate way, giving letters an organic feel rather than a rigid geometric construction. Uppercase forms read cleanly with open counters and broad curves, while the lowercase shows more personality in details like the ear, hooks, and asymmetric joins. Numerals follow the same rounded, slightly calligraphic logic, with flowing curves and unobtrusive, softened endings that keep the overall texture even in running text.

The font appears designed to blend everyday readability with a personable, human touch. Its softened terminals and subtly calligraphic movement aim to reduce stiffness and create a welcoming tone across both display and text settings.
The design maintains consistent softness across caps, lowercase, and figures, helping mixed-case settings feel cohesive. Several forms lean toward handwritten logic (curved joins and slightly varied widths), which adds visual interest and a gentle bounce in word shapes.
